掌握ASP文件,从新手到专家的全面指南
在数字化的世界里,ASP(Active Server Pages)文件犹如电脑中的魔法书,它们隐藏着网页动态交互的秘密,无论你是初出茅庐的Web开发者,还是已经在HTML和JavaScript中游刃有余的程序员,了解ASP文件都是提升你技术栈的重要一环,我们就来揭开ASP文件的神秘面纱,用通俗易懂的语言带你走进这个编程世界的前沿。
让我们简单理解一下什么是ASP,ASP是一种服务器端脚本语言,由微软公司开发,主要用于创建动态、交互式的Web应用,它与HTML不同,HTML只是定义网页的外观,而ASP则负责处理数据和业务逻辑,就像厨师需要食材和调料来烹饪出美味佳肴,ASP就是你的“调料”,让网页变得活灵活现。
ASP文件的扩展名是".asp",它通常包含两部分:HTML代码和VBScript(一种早期的JavaScript版本),HTML部分负责布局和展示,VBScript则是ASP的核心,负责执行服务器端的逻辑,你可能在ASP文件中编写一个计数器,每次用户点击按钮时,计数器会自动加一,这就是通过VBScript实现的。
想象一下,你正在设计一个在线购物网站,用户可以查看商品详情,但购买操作需要提交订单,这时,你可以创建一个ASP文件,当用户点击购买按钮时,ASP脚本会验证订单信息,如果一切正确,就将数据发送到服务器进行处理,而不是简单的跳转到新页面,这样,用户无需刷新页面就能看到购买结果,提高了用户体验。
ASP文件的强大之处在于它能与数据库无缝连接,你可以利用ADO(ActiveX Data Objects)对象轻松地从后端数据库获取或更新数据,就像与家里的冰箱沟通一样简单,当用户填写完联系信息后,ASP可以自动保存到MySQL数据库,而无需用户手动刷新页面。
ASP的学习曲线并非平滑,理解和掌握它的核心概念,如HTTP请求、服务器环境配置、错误处理等,都需要时间和实践,别忘了,学习新技术总是伴随着挑战,但只要你愿意探索,这些挑战都会变成进步的阶梯。
对于初学者,推荐从基础的ASP教程开始,例如微软官方文档或在线课程,一旦掌握了基础,尝试编写一些小项目,如登录表单验证、天气预报应用等,这将帮助你更深入地理解ASP的工作原理。
ASP文件就像是网页开发的魔法棒,虽然可能看起来有些复杂,但只要我们愿意投入时间和精力,就能掌握它,创造出更多交互式、动态的网页,无论你是前端开发者,还是后端工程师,掌握ASP都将是你技能库中的宝贵财富,拿起你的ASP文件,让我们一起探索这个神奇的世界吧!
0 留言